摘要
In this paper, we have studied the fault detection of wireless sensor networks, where sensors are random deployed in the 100*100 area. We focused on the election strategy of probe station node and the rule of dynamic adjusting probing frequency. We also study the distribution of fault locations and the change rule of fault number. Our results suggest that using probability method to elect nodes as probe station nodes will evenly distribute the energy load among the sensors in the network and then prolong the lifetime. Additionally, adjust the probing frequency will reduce useless probing packets and then reduce wasting energy. The results obtained provide useful guideline to the fault management.
